Jim and Pete's 2006 Bicycle Trip Jilin City to Beijing, NE CHINA

Dongbei refers to the Northeastern part of China. This trip covered the 700 miles from Jilin City to Beijing.

viewofunrestoredsectionh.jpg

Un-restored section of the wall tapers off into the distance. The wall is not a continuous single wall, but actually a series of many different walls ranging between miles and hundreds of miles in length and built over the span of almost 2,000 years.
